Ireland v Luxembourg: Where to watch the qualifying game

Published on

Ireland and Luxembourg This Saturday (27) at 4:45 pm (Brasilia time) at Aviva Stadium, a match in the second round of Group A. 2022 World Cup Qualifiers. The winners are guaranteed an advantage in the encounters. Find out below where to watch the game live.

Ireland v Luxembourg: Where will the game be played live?

The game is broadcast exclusively from TNT Sports’s TNT Stadium streaming service. Also, for purchase, a subscription at R 19.90 per month is available on the official website.

How do teams get into the game?

The team from Ireland defeated Serbia 3 to 2 in the first round. Despite their excellent performance, they did not win and went into the field this Saturday with the aim of securing the first three points.

Meanwhile, the Luxembourg team enters the 2022 World Cup qualifiers for the first time. To win the team must select the best players to be part of the starting lineup.

Group A status in World Cup qualifiers

Serbia and Portugal are top of Group A with three points each. Luxembourg, Ireland and Azerbaijan remain at zero in the list.
